What is functional medicine?

Functional medicine is a revolutionary healthcare approach that addresses chronic health issues. Research now shows that health issues are influenced mainly by your diet, lifestyle and environment. Functional medicine also acknowledges that each person is biochemically unique and that solving a health problem starts with finding the cause of the problem. Therefore, the resolution of health issues requires a root-cause based, personalised approach.

Functional medicine practitioners seek to understand you and your health picture, as well as your diet and lifestyle. When all of these elements are brought together and assessed, we can start to build a clear picture of what’s going on and why. This assessment can often involve functional pathology testing to dig more deeply into your health. Once insights become clear, your functional medicine practitioner will create a personalised treatment plan to solve the root cause and contributing factors to your health concerns. The outcome is that your health can be restored.

What is health coaching, and why do I need a health coach?

Around 80% of people fail to achieve their health goals. This is because our habits around health are hardwired into us, making it difficult to change (which is why it’s so easy to reach for that bar of chocolate without thinking). Often, when it comes to food in particular, there’s an underlying emotional connection that needs to be addressed before lasting change can occur. Health coaches understand the science of behavioural change, so they will help you navigate change with clarity and ease.

Health coaches intimately understand the challenges that come with getting your health back, often overcoming them themselves, so they will be your sidekick, supporter and guide every step of the way. Why aren't the labs covered by Medicare? And why can't my doctor order these tests?

Unfortunately, Medicare only pays for standard tests, conventional medical tests, many of which we find don’t give a clear enough window into your health. The tests we order are different from conventional tests you’ve likely experienced and found to be unhelpful before finding us.


GPs, unless they are functional medicine trained, are only trained in interpreting standard tests that look for pathologies (disease) rather than looking purely at assessing the function of pathways or systems. The functional pathology tests that we use can identify pre-disease states and look at other determining factors that contribute to women's health conditions and diseases. 


Learning about and interpreting the latest functional pathology tests takes years of functional medicine training and involves continued education as new scientific insights arise.
